Who killed rich industrial tycoon George Sanders? That is the question Kofa High School students in Tom Thomas' forensic science class are trying to answer.
On Nov. 30, each of Thomas' classes was divided into several groups of students who discovered the “corpse” of the fictional Sanders behind the Kofa library building. Evidence, including a bag of “drugs,” was strewn about the body of the notorious playboy and womanizer.
The students then performed the duties of crime scene investigators by sketching and photographing the body, portrayed by actors with the school's drama club.
The forensic students also collected evidence, and fingerprinted the body and nearby objects. They will attempt to match fingerprints not belonging to the body to that of four women suspected of the murder.
